Pros

Great offices, funky location, lots of cool brands, the chance to go to some great international events. Good reputation in the industry, great flexible benefits package

Cons

Constant restructures and redundancies, fears about job security, quite a cliquey culture, the company seems to have 'favourites' that they cherry pick and fast track to seniority, poor pay and minimal pay rises
